Transaction 4584928376fcb8dcbf8403c50686debdd5f12afd0bbe4c32003631eeecc589e4

1 Input
2 Outputs
  • 4584928376fcb8dcbf8403c50686debdd5f12afd0bbe4c32003631eeecc589e4:0
  • value  4488535
    address  1AD8KYsG2KB256x2j2QEpy9h3BeRZ1FVKb
  • 4584928376fcb8dcbf8403c50686debdd5f12afd0bbe4c32003631eeecc589e4:1
  • value  12298175
    address  1PDuZ7sSxf9FxpgKNxGeKPuxFn1gRb8HeZ